Q: Is 677,398 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 677,398 is a composite number.

Why is 677,398 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 677,398 can be evenly divided by 1 2 577 587 1,154 1,174 338,699 and 677,398, with no remainder.

Since 677,398 cannot be divided by just 1 and 677,398, it is a composite number.
